Pillar 1: Role-Based Learning

We train by job function. Accounting sees accounting. Fulfillment sees fulfillment. Leadership sees reporting and control. Everyone learns what they do daily, plus how their work affects upstream and downstream teams.

Pillar 2: Workflow-First Instruction

Every lesson is anchored to real scenarios: create and maintain customers, process orders, receive inventory, handle returns, close periods, and build dashboards. We teach the “why” behind each step so users can handle edge cases without freezing.

Pillar 3: Data Discipline (Input → Output)

We teach clean input as the foundation of clean output. Saved Searches, KPIs, automations, customer experience, and financial reporting all depend on consistent data behavior. Training includes field-level expectations, naming conventions, and “what not to do” patterns that quietly sabotage reporting.

Pillar 4: Reinforcement > One-and-Done

Training doesn’t stick without reinforcement. We provide office hours, short refreshers, micro-lessons, and quick-reference guides tailored to your configuration—so adoption continues after the session ends.
